    The best way to reduce the spam score is to use high-quality links only. If the backlinks you’re using are of low quality, they’ll be tagged as spammed links. Make sure the links you’re using are from different domains. If you use links that share the same server address, they’ll automatically be identified as low-quality links. The number of links you use daily also matters. Avoid posting several links within a short period. You can set up intervals that allow you to link regularly without crowding your website.

    Some ways to control your website's spam score are-

    - Try to keep a balance between do-follow and no-follow links
    - Do not add a large number of external links to your site or blog as it is considered to be spammy.
    - As you know, content is the king. So try posting quality content to stay away from Google penalties.
    - Add your contact information, social media profiles, etc. It would make your website more authentic.
    - Avoid using numerals in the domain names.
    - Make sure your site has strong internal linking
